Choose the correct alternative:
If A is a non-singular matrix such that A–1 = `[(5, 3),(-2, -1)]`, then (AT)–1 =
Options
`[(-5, 3),(2, 1)]`
`[(5, 3),(-2, -1)]`
`[(-1, -3),(2, 5)]`
`[(5, -2),(3, -1)]`
MCQ
Advertisements
Solution
`[(5, -2),(3, -1)]`
